Evolutionary Relationships of HAT Proteins

-Alignment of HAT9 and HAT22 reveals 90% identity in the homeodomain-leucine zipper region and 71% identity overall.

-Little homology is seen outside of the homeodomain-leucine zipper region for other proteins.

Gene Activity of AT2G22800

1kb 1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 1kbLeaf: 1,2

Stem: 3,4

Flower: 5,6

Ovule: 7,8

Embryo: 9,10

Axis: 11,12

Leaf: 13,14

Flower: 15,16

-Gene specific bands for leaf, stem, flower, unfertilized ovules, and 30 DAP axis.

-Arabidopsis: Activity in WT mature green seeds, WT Post-Maturation Green Seeds, and WT Roots

-Possible Alternative Splicing 14 DAP embryo (lane 9).
